Contractors needing after-hours access to the server room at Quillmere Technologies must have prior written approval from the infrastructure lead. Sign in at the goods entrance, collect a visitor fob, and log your entry time in the rack-room folder. The fob opens the corridor only; the server room door has a separate keypad. Approved contractors should use the keypad code given below.

badge for kahop-taweg: bdg-NECBH-85461

Quarterly Planning Note — Q3

The proposed joint venture with Calderwyn Logistics has cleared preliminary due diligence. Capital contribution would be staged over eighteen months, with our share capped at 40%. Sensitivity modelling suggests breakeven by year two under conservative volume assumptions. The board's provisional position is recorded in the note below.

confidential, fawig-bagep: Gross margin on Oliael came in at 20 percent against a plan of 20 percent. Only 3 of the 140 pilot accounts renewed Oliael, so a churn review is set for July 15.

// MERGE_THRESHOLD below controls how aggressive the Tidewell dedupe pass is
// when collapsing customer records. We learned the hard way that 0.82 merges
// two different people named after the same bakery chain, and 0.95 leaves
// obvious duplicates untouched. 0.91 is the compromise Priya and Olaf settled
// on after the Q3 cleanup. Don't tweak it without rerunning the golden-set
// harness. The constant was last validated against the build referenced just below.

build token for tawif-bahip: htk31_68bba16e1afabfef4ecc69408c06f16

## On-call: Pedalshift Rebalancer

Pedalshift moves dock inventory targets for the Harrowbay bike-share fleet every 15 minutes. If trucks report stale manifests, restart the planner worker first. Check the forecast queue depth before escalating; anything over 500 means the solver is stuck. Metrics live on the Pedalshift dashboard. Do not rerun the solver manually during peak hours.

For direct inspection of dock state, connect to the rebalancing database with the connection string below.

primary connection of kagef-yagug = redis://druath_svc:vN@db-e0f5.ordinsys.internal:5432/olidor